Just guessing, but maybe you're in the US so it feels a little bit different to you...? This is what's it's like now in Denmark:

- We literally have 1 hour and 30 minutes of war updates before the half hour evening news every night.

- We've just delivered a huge batch of anti-tank weapons to Ukraine.

- We've basically sanctioned 90% of what is possible to sanction from Russia with more sanctions coming every day, plus private companies getting ahead of themselves to exit Russia the fastest, e.g. Maersk.

- People are volunteering to fight in Ukraine and our government has officially OK'd it.

- We're already taking in refugees coming in buses from the Ukraine.

It sure feels like we're at war here in all but name.
